    Abstract

    Steel members have the advantages of high ductility and tensile strength, while concrete members have the advantages of high compressive strength and fire resistance. Composite members made from steel and concrete, have the beneficial qualities of both materials. Concrete filled steel tube column is a recent concept. Concrete filled tube columns provide higher stiffness due to confined effect as compare to hollow steel tube column. Very few research works are conducted on concrete filled steel tube short columns. It is observed that this type column has more load carrying capacity. In this paper experimentation is carried out on three hollow specimens and nine specimens are concrete filled steel tube with variable ratio of diameter to wall thickness. All the composite column specimens tests are carried out under Universal Testing Machine.
